Railay Bay Resort & Spa, Railay Beach, Krabi Province, Thailand, 4 stars hotel
Subscribe to the channel
Railay Bay Resort & Spa - book now
145 M.2 Ao-Nang , Muang District, Krabi, 81000 Railay Beach, Thailand
Description: Stretching across the white sands of Railay Beach, Railay Resort & Spa offers spacious cottages set in tropical landscapes. It features free WiFi throughout, a beachfront outdoor pool and a restaurant.
Featuring private balconies, tropical-style cottages at Resort Railay feature casual cane and wood furnishings. In-room comforts include DVD player, a safe and a spacious bathroom with a bathtub.
Offering free parking on the mainland at Ao Nam Mao Pier, Railay Bay Resort & Spa is a 20-minute boat trip from Ao Nam Mao Pier or Ao Nang Beach to Railay Pier.
Cool sea breezes accompany seafood and pizza specialities at Railay’s restaurant. Room service is also available.
For leisure, guests can relax with soothing massage at Railay Spa or try activities like paddle canoeing and rock climbing. A tour desk offers help with trip planning.

100% Verified Reviews:
Pluses:
- Staff was really friendly and helpful at all times.
- We had the one bedroom cottage with spa, and it was super comfortable and clean. Felt like our own little beach house.
- Really good breakfast, with a wide variety of options, and beach front seating.
- Easy walk to Phra Nang beach and also to the village.
- Great transfer service from Krabi Airport: A van ride to Ao Nam Mao pier, then a long tail ride to Railay East, and a golf cart dropped us and our luggage straight at the reception, all in less than 1 hour. If you want to avoid the hassle of carrying your luggage and figuring out how to get there, take the transfer.
Minuses:
- WiFi signal inconsistent throughout the resort, including the room.
- Drinks from the bar were charged separately and in cash, instead of being added to the room tab, which is kinda weird for a resort.
- Overpriced drinks and tours booked from the resort tour office. We ended up scheduling a private 4 island trip directly with one of the long tail sailors at the beach.
- The room and outdoor area of the cottage were badly lit.
- The path from Railay East to the cottages is poorly indicated, making people think they have to walk around the back alley to access the cottage lanes.
- Being a bit picky, but the pool view towards the beautiful Railay beach is blocked by the sun loungers. Maybe make a lower deck for the loungers, or get rid of them altogether. No shade there anyway.

World's Best Convenience Store? (7-ELEVEN THAILAND)
It’s funny because where I grew up (Arizona), I never thought of 7-Eleven being a desirable place to visit. The only reason I'd ever go to 7-Eleven to fill up my gas tank and/or get a slurpee.
But in Thailand (and many Asian countries), 7-Eleven takes on a completely new meaning. It’s your one stop shop for anything and everything you can think of. 7-Eleven pretty much the World's Best convenience store in the history of mankind.
Inside 7-Eleven, you can find (literally) thousands of unique food and beverage options — but even beyond that, 7-Eleven is a place where you can pay your phone & internet bills, schedule mail for pick up, purchase sporting event tickets and grab all of your toiletries and cosmetics.
Thailand alone has over 11,000 7-Eleven locations (the second-most behind Japan) and it does 500 billion Baht ($15B USD) in revenue a year. It's hard to explain how incredible this store is unless you've been to Thailand (or Asia) and experienced it for yourself.

Satun Province to Be Developed as a Leading Eco-Tourism City in ASEAN
DescriptionThe southernmost province of Thailand on the Andaman Sea, Satun is located 973 kilometers from Bangkok bordering Perlis and Kedah in Malaysia. With its unique location, this southern province is an attractive destination for tourists, adventurers, and businesspeople, as well as nature lovers.
It is famous for pristine nature spreading over jungles, mountains, and beaches, and is suitable for development into an eco-tourism center, with great potential for an increase in cross-border trade with Malaysia, as well.
The province has set its vision as “a leading eco-tourism city in ASEAN, an agricultural standard city, and a happy city.” The name “Satun” comes from the Malay word satoye, meaning “santol,” a kind of fruit known in Thai as kraton, grown everywhere in Satun. Santol is round and green, and when ripe, and it turns yellow. The skin of the fruit is covered with soft velvet-like fuzz, and the meat is white, thick, soft, and sweet, with a slightly astringent taste. The town of Satun was later named “Negeri Setoi Mumbang Segara,” also in the Malay language, meaning the “Ocean God,” which has become the symbol of this province.
According to statistics compiled in 2012, Satun has a population of 305,879; 74 percent of the local residents are Muslim and 25.8 Buddhist, living happily in harmony. There are 224 mosques, 37 Buddhist temples, and three Christian churches. Most local people are engaged in rubber, oil palm, rice, and fruit farming, followed by retail and wholesale trade of agricultural products.
The per capita income in 2011 was 114,657 baht, ranking ninth of all 14 southern provinces and 27th of all provinces in Thailand. Border trade between Satun and Malaysia in 2012 came to 245.16 million baht, 69.99 million baht of which involved exports and 175.17 million baht involved imports.
In terms of tourism, Satun welcomed 694,697 Thai and foreign tourists, and it earned 2.6 billion baht from tourism in 2011. There are currently 67 hotels and resorts in this province to accommodate visitors.
One of Satun’s major tourist attractions is the Satun National Museum, which was developed from an old mansion built by a former governor in the 19th century. It is in the European architectural form with a Thai-style roof. This old mansion was originally built as a temporary residence of King Chulalongkorn (Rama V), during his visit to the South.
However, the King did not stay there and the mansion was later turned into the residence of the Satun governor. During the Second World War, the mansion was used as a Japanese military camp, and before being developed into the national museum, this mansion served as a town hall, a municipal school, and an internal security operations command office.
The province boasts three national parks: Tarutao National Park, Phetra National Park, and Thale Ban National Park. Tarutao National Park is one of the most picturesque tourist attractions in the province and it is located only a few kilometers from the Malaysian isle of Langkawi. It is recognized as one of the ASEAN Heritage Parks and Reserves. During World War II, Tarutao used to serve as a place of detention for long-term detainees and political prisoners and as an occupational training center for convicts. It was declared Thailand’s eighth national park in 1974. This marine national park also includes a settlement of “sea gypsies,” island inhabitants from long ago who still lead their traditional way of life.
Another interesting attraction in Satun is Tham Lot Pu Yu, a cave bordering Perlis State of Malaysia. This cave is surrounded by beautiful scenery, comparable to the natural beauty of Switzerland. On the two sides of Tham Lot Pu Yu are high mountains, which are very scenic, like those in Guilin, China. The cave is accessible by boat, passing between the mountains, and small boats can enter the cave and come out on the other side of the mountain, where visitors will appreciate the landscape of the so-called “Giant Chameleon Mountain” and lush mangrove forests. Standing there is the “Blue Kayang Cave,” a splendor that has few rivals in the world. Numerous fish species have developed naturally in the area, maintaining the ecological system.
There is also a fishing village where visitors can buy seafood at low prices and observe the traditional way of life of the sea gypsies.
